This is my interpretation of a Red Tailed Hawk anthro. I've tried bird anthros in the past but I haven't been very satisfied with them, mostly because I've been too lazy and intimidated with wings. But I thought this time I'd really go for it. The accessories are minimal, mostly just a few Native American trinklets.
This isn't the biggest drawing I've done, but it's definitely the biggest anthro drawing I've done. I've noticed that with time I need more and more space to really achieve the level of detail I want, but I guess that's a natural progression...
Anywho, I hope you all like it. Let me know what you think.
Close ups here. [link]
Done in pencil and pen. (18x24) inches, white cartridge paper)
